We love a bit of self-care and all this time at home has really given us an excuse to look after ourselves inside and out. Each week, we'll be asking the celeb lot to share their Sunday self-care routines, because taking care of yourself is more important than ever.

This week it's all about Tia Lineker, the influencer, model and business owner who has worked with big brands including PrettyLittleThing, I Saw It First and Motel Rocks. She's recently launched her third collection with Misspap which features gorj linen suits, oversized shirts and chic dresses - all emulating Tia's timeless style.

As well as her work with other brands, Tia owns two fashion companies – sportswear brand Sport Luxeand hat company Palms Halt.

Tia recently announced she's expecting her first child with boyfriend and business partner Harry Agombar.

The star chats exclusively to heat about her pregnancy journey, skincare routine and how she deals with online negativity...

On pregnancy

Tia shares how she's really enjoying her pregnancy journey so far.

"I've been really, really lucky with my pregnancy and absolutely loving every minute of it. The time goes so quick. It feels like not even long ago I found out and now I'm nearly halfway through. It's the most amazing feeling in the world."

"I thought I would feel a lot different and not myself, but I just feel completely myself. You just feel so connected and it's just such an amazing experience. Just like carrying a little baby, it's just amazing. And when you feel the kicks it's amazing, it feels real."

On skincare favourites

When we caught up with Tia, we naturally needed to know the secret behind her glowy complexion. Spoiler alert: her skincare stash is GOOD.

"I've recently discovered Dr Barbara Sturm and I really love their products. Some of my favourites are their Enzyme Cleanser and The Good C Vitamin C Serum is really amazing. Also, the REN Overnight Recovery Balmhas been one of my favourites for a long time."

"The moisturiser that I use is actually theCeraVe Moisturising Lotion. It's amazing, I don't think I could switch to any other one now. It's just super moisturising and it doesn't block up your pores."

Brb, off to buy ten.

On her favourite make-up tip

Tia Lineker

"I'm not really one to follow the whole makeup trends, but recently, I've not been wearing foundation and I've just been using the Charlotte Tilbury Flawless Filter . I just put that on and then I'll just use a concealer and a bronzer. Your makeup just looks super natural and really, really glowy because I just find sometimes foundation can look a bit cakey."

"For concealer, I always use the Nars Radiant Creamy Concealer , it's amazing. For bronzer, I've actually been using the new one from REFY [the Cream Bronzer, £18], it's my friend Jess [Hunt's] brand and it's amazing."

On the Law of Attraction

Manifestation and vision boards have become mainstream, with everyone from Olivia Attwood to Vicky Pattison praising the Law of Attraction. Simply, the practice suggests that thinking positive thoughts ultimately attracts a more positive life.

"I definitely believe in the Law of Attraction. Every year, at the start of the year, I make a vision board and you start to manifest things that you really want without even realising. And then you go back and look and you've already achieved so much. Like for me, one off the top of my head was getting my dream car and I managed to get it a couple of months ago. Looking on the dream board now and actually being able to tick that off is just an amazing feeling."
